Sao Paulo took on Bahia in the Serie A of Brazil on October 26. Sao Paulo emerged victorious with a 2-0 win.

The decisive moment occurred on the 7th minute when Luciano found the net, giving Sao Paulo the lead. Damian Bobadilla then scored, bringing the match to a 2-0 conclusion.

Head-to-head

The teams have met five times since July 2023. Sao Paulo have emerged victorious in three matches, Bahia in one, while the other match ended in a draw. The most recent match between them was on May 31, 2025, in the Serie A of Brazil, where Bahia secured a 2-1 victory. In total, Sao Paulo have managed eight goals in these five meetings, compared to Bahia's three. As things stand, Sao Paulo have a superior head-to-head record against Bahia in their recent encounters.

Sao Paulo have played 35 matches in Serie A, with thirteen wins, nine draws, and thirteen losses this season, netting 40 goals (1.14 per match) and conceding 40 (1.14 per match). In Serie A, Bahia have played 35 matches, winning sixteen, drawing eight and losing eleven, scoring 47 goals, averaging 1.34 per match, while conceding 43, an average of 1.23 per match.
